Jimmy Kimmel returned to his duties as host of ABC's late-night show where he promptly poked fun at his gig hosting the lowest-rated Emmys to date.
The comedian returned to host “Jimmy Kimmel Live!” at the El Capitan Entertainment Center studio for the first time since the pandemic began after announcing in June that he would be taking the summer months off.
A bevy of guest hosts filled in for him during that time, including Anthony Anderson, Billy Eichner, Sarah Cooper, Lil Rel Howery and David Spade.
